The soils in virtually every region in the North Island are saturated.  The East Coast soils are absolutely chocker with water, especially on the flats, which are of minimal value for grazing.  New apple trees can't be planted in Hawkes Bay and in Wairarapa cows are calving on the wintering -off blocks and being trucked home for milking. Canterbury's very wet too and there's and at least 100 millimetres of rain's forecast for the next couple of days.
